Hamilton eases to first pole for Mercedes
Lewis Hamilton will start the Chinese Grand Prix in pole position for Mercedes, his first pole with his new team since leaving McLaren for the 2013 season. The Brit posted a 1:34.484 to easily take the top spot ahead of Kimi Raikkonen in second. The Finn was just under three tenths slower than Hamilton. Fernando Alonso will start third ahead of the second Mercedes of Nico Rosberg, who split the Ferraris with Felipe Massa sixth.
